Joel Osteen: A Brief Biography
Joel Osteen is, you know, a very charismatic pastor who leads Lakewood Church. This church is quite large, with around 50,000 people attending services each week, which is a pretty significant number. He took over the church leadership from his father, John Osteen, and has since become a widely recognized figure, both in the United States and across the world, through his televised sermons and writings.
His approach to ministry often focuses on positive thinking and a message of hope, which has, you know, resonated with a large audience. The Question of Salary: Does He Take Money from Lakewood Church?
This is, honestly, one of the most talked-about aspects when people discuss Joel Osteen's earnings. There's a particular piece of information that suggests "Pastor joel osteen pays himself an annual salary of $54,000,000 from his church profits." This figure is, you know, a very large amount, and it often catches people's attention.
However, it's really important to look at other information we have. As a matter of fact, "As of 2025, joel osteen’s reported salary remains $0 from lakewood church." This might surprise some, but "osteen has publicly stated for years that he does not take a salary" from the church. So, there's a pretty big difference between these two statements, and it's something to consider when trying to figure out how much he truly makes from the church directly.
The public statement about not taking a salary from Lakewood Church is, you know, a key point in this discussion. It means that while the church itself might generate a large amount of funds, his personal income, apparently, doesn't come directly from the church's coffers in the form of a salary. Where Does Joel Osteen's Income Come From?
If he doesn't take a salary from the church, then where does his income, you know, actually originate? The information we have points to several key areas. His "book sales, radio show, public speaking fees, and other collections reportedly generate more" for him. This suggests a multi-faceted approach to his personal finances, which is, in a way, common for public figures.
One of the primary sources mentioned is his book sales. Joel Osteen has written several best-selling books, and these can, you know, generate a significant amount of money through royalties. It's a large quantity of sales, typically, that contributes to this income. The popularity of his message means a lot of people are buying his books, which, you know, makes sense.
Beyond books, his media presence, including his radio show, also plays a part. Then there are his public speaking fees. When he speaks at events outside of Lakewood Church, he apparently earns fees for those appearances. Frequently Asked Questions
Does Joel Osteen take a salary from Lakewood Church?
Based on public statements and information available as of 2025, Joel Osteen has, you know, stated for years that he does not take a salary from Lakewood Church. While one piece of information mentioned a $54 million salary from church profits, this contradicts his public stance and other reports, which is, frankly, something to keep in mind.
How does Joel Osteen make his money?
Joel Osteen's income reportedly comes primarily from his book sales, his radio show, and public speaking fees. These are, you know, the main sources that generate his personal earnings, separate from the church's operations. His media presence and literary works are, apparently, key to his financial success.
What is Joel Osteen's net worth?
Joel Osteen's net worth estimates vary quite a bit, you know, from source to source. Figures range from "between $50 million and $180 million." "Celebrity net worth" specifically estimates it to be around $100 million or sometimes $60 million. These figures represent his total accumulated wealth, which, in a way, is a very large amount.
